Brabham aims for 2016 Indy 500 after Andretti test

Matthew Brabham is eyeing a seat in next year's Indianapolis 500 after successfully completing his first full IndyCar test with Andretti Autosports. Brabham shared the seat of the #27 Snapple Honda with team regular Marco Andretti at Iowa today, signalling his first serious test of an IndyCar. Although times between the pair were not representative as the team ran different set-ups for the two drivers, Brabham is said to have impressed the squad with his quality feedback. 'I had an absolute blast today, I have wanted to drive an IndyCar for so long now and to finally get a chance was awesome,” Brabham said.
